NG PEDAGOGICAL PRACTICE The article substantiates methodological ways and practical forms of implementing an improvisational approach in the process of ensemble music making by future teacher-musicians during pedagogical practice. The specifics of implementing improvisational strategies in various types of activity are considered: vocal-choral ensembles (methods of texture modeling and vocal aleatorics), conductingchoral practice (system of manual control of the improvisational process), chamber-instrumental performance (method of genre allusions, ornamental variation, harmonic determination). Special attention is paid to the use of game models («game compositio», «tonal labyrinth», «rhythmic lotto»), which contribute to the elimination of psychological barriers and the stimulation of cognitive flexibility of students. It is proven that improvisational interaction transforms the role of a student-intern from a passive performer into a creative facilitator, ensuring the formation of a holistic musical personality in the conditions of modern art education. The systematic implementation of creative work methods allows us to overcome the traditional reproductive nature of learning and transform the educational process into a living dialogue, where the student-intern masters the roles of a creative facilitator and moderator of the artistic process. Analysis of practical experience proves that the involvement of improvisational elements contributes to the intensive development of cognitive flexibility, empathy and professional lability in both students and their students. The use of various types of ensemble playing, including instrumental duets, vocal-choral ensembles and conducting-choral practice, provides a comprehensive impact on the formation of a holistic creative personality, capable of freely operating with sound material in real time, and the creation of an atmosphere of psychological freedom and the regulated implementation of creative tasks allow us to effectively transform the passive reproduction of musical text into an act of active artistic cognition, which is the main requirement for a modern specialist in the art field.
